您好,欢迎来到[编程问答]网站首页   源码下载   电子书籍   软件下载   专题
当前位置:首页 >> 编程问答 >> Web开发 >> (vue.js)v-for 在嵌套中,如何来区分不同分组的radio,谢谢!

(vue.js)v-for 在嵌套中,如何来区分不同分组的radio,谢谢!

来源:网络整理     时间:2016/9/3 0:16:29     关键词:

关于网友提出的“ (vue.js)v-for 在嵌套中,如何来区分不同分组的radio,谢谢!”问题疑问,本网通过在网上对“ (vue.js)v-for 在嵌套中,如何来区分不同分组的radio,谢谢!”有关的相关答案进行了整理,供用户进行参考,详细问题解答如下:

问题: (vue.js)v-for 在嵌套中,如何来区分不同分组的radio,谢谢!
描述:

具体实现的功能如图:

数据结构如下:

'cates':[
  {
    id: '1',
    name: '口味',
    spec: [
      id: '1',
      name '慕斯'
    ],
    [...],
    [...]
  },
  {
    id: '2',
    name: '尺寸',
    specs: [
      id: '1',
      name '6寸'
    ],
    [...],
    [...]
  }
]

----------

{{cate.name}}

通过事件现在已经获取到当前所选取的值
不知道如何通过model来进行获取,
现在想处理的问题是,如何定义model来给radio设置默认值,
才开始vuejs,希望老司机指点思路,谢谢!


解决方案1:

写了个简单例子,其实vue文档都有

解决方案2:

你应该是想取spec里面的数据吧?radio可以绑定值的
http://cn.vuejs.org/guide/for...

'cates':[
  {
    id: '1',
    checkedSpec: {},
    name: '口味',
    spec: {[
      id: '1',
      name '慕斯'
    ],
    [...],
    [...]}
  },
  {
    id: '2',
    name: '尺寸',
    checkedSpec:{}
    specs: {[
      id: '1',
      name '6寸'
    ],
    [...],
    [...]}
  }
]

----------

{{cate.name}}

解决方案3:

也是新手,哈哈。不是太理解你的意思,是这样吗(比如id是1的默认选中)

checked="{{spec.id === 1}}"

以上介绍了“ (vue.js)v-for 在嵌套中,如何来区分不同分组的radio,谢谢!”的问题解答,希望对有需要的网友有所帮助。
本文网址链接:http://www.codes51.com/itwd/3721766.html

相关图片

相关文章